Why ComePorketa is the healthy restaurant in the Eixample you didn’t see coming

The technique that makes this a genuinely healthy restaurant

The porketa at ComePorketa is not your average pork belly. The process takes 12 hours: house-made rubs, slow cooking and indirect-heat smoking. The result is a piece that’s crispy on the outside, juicy on the inside, and with a fat content well below what you’d get from traditionally cooked pork belly.

🔥 Less fat. Same pleasure. No compromise.

Indirect-heat cooking reduces fat by up to 70% compared to conventionally cooked pork belly. This isn’t marketing. It’s applied heat physics in the kitchen.

Everything made in-house

At ComePorketa, there are no packets and no pre-cooked shortcuts. The breads — charcoal black, Hawaiian, brioche, bagel — come straight out of our kitchen. So do the sauces. And the handmade desserts. When everything is made from scratch, you control what goes into every dish. That’s what eating healthy really looks like.
